EPL Prediction – Tottenham vs. Crystal Palace

Tottenham Spread (-1.5, +125) vs. Crystal Palace

Disclaimer: I prefer Tottenham -1 at -125 or better, but this offers a decent price as well. 

Either way, I love this spot for Spurs, largely because they match a number of historically profitable systems.

Since the 2012-13 EPL season, home favorites are 58% ATS in the game immediately following a straight up defeat at home. Just this season, they’re 8-1 ATS. 

Further, it’s historically advantageous for bettors to fade dogs coming off a win as home favorites that lost the previous head-to-head meeting. 

Since the 2021-22 EPL season, such teams are 8-53 SU against the three-way moneyline. Of those 53 non-wins, 39 saw that team lose. 

In the 2023 season, those teams are 0-15 against the three-way moneyline and have earned points only twice. 

Palace, who earned a 3-0 home win over Burnley in their last matchup but lost to Spurs at home, fit that qualification. 

Lastly, Tottenham has largely excelled this season as a home favorite. Through 10 qualifying matches, they’re 7-3 ATS. 

The underlying metrics are also encouraging for Spurs, who own a +0.27 xGDiff per 90 minutes at home. On the road, Palace comes in at -0.61 xGDiff per 90 minutes, per fbref.com. 

Given Palace won’t have their three most important players for Saturday’s match – Eberechi Eze, Marc Guehi and Michael Olise are all out – I’ll sell high on the Eagles.
